What is the difference between Temporary Remote Cardiac Rehab vs Physical Therapist?

AspectTemporary Remote Cardiac RehabPhysical Therapist
CredentialsCertification in cardiac rehabilitation, CPRDoctor of Physical Therapy (DPT), state licensure
Work EnvironmentRemote, telehealth platforms, patient educationClinics, hospitals, outpatient settings
Industry UsageHealthcare, cardiac recovery programsRehabilitation, musculoskeletal, neurological care

Temporary Remote Cardiac Rehab specialists focus on remote patient monitoring and education for cardiac recovery, often requiring certifications in cardiac rehab. Physical Therapists provide hands-on therapy for various physical conditions in clinical settings, with a DPT and licensure. While both roles promote patient health, one is primarily remote and cardiac-specific, the other is hands-on and broader in scope.

Job description

Job Title: Patient Growth Specialist
Classification: 1099 Contractor; Full-Time
Hours/Schedule: Monday-Friday, 10:00 AM - 6:00 PM ET
Work Structure: Fully Remote (United States)
Team: Enrollment Operations
Reporting to: Senior Enrollment Operations Manager
Location: United States
Compensation: $30/hour
About the Role
We're seeking a Patient Growth Specialist to support the expansion of our virtual cardiac rehabilitation program. This role is highly conversion-driven and ideal for someone who excels in high-volume outbound calling, persuasive communication, and helping patients take action in a fast-paced healthcare environment.
You'll be responsible for engaging prospective patients, clearly explaining program value, overcoming objections, and guiding individuals through enrollment and basic technical setup.
Key Responsibilities
  • Make high-volume outbound cold calls to prospective patients
  • Engage patients in clear, empathetic conversations to drive enrollment into our virtual cardiac rehab program
  • Confidently explain program benefits, expectations, and next steps
  • Assist patients with mobile app downloads, account setup, and basic technical troubleshooting
  • Complete initial reminder outreach to confirm upcoming appointments and reduce no-shows
  • Accurately document call outcomes, patient status, and next steps in internal systems
  • Meet or exceed daily call volume and enrollment targets
  • Partner closely with Enrollment Operations and Clinical teams to ensure a seamless patient experience

Required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ree (required)
  • Proven experience in cold calling, outbound sales, or high-volume call environments
  • Strong verbal communication skills with the ability to build trust quickly over the phone
  • Comfort handling objections and motivating patients to take action
  • Ability to perform in a metrics-driven, fast-paced environment
  • Strong technical aptitude and comfort helping patients navigate mobile apps and resolve basic tech issues
  • Reliable internet connection and a quiet, professional home workspace

Preferred Experience
  • Healthcare, digital health, or patient engagement experience
  • Business development, inside sales, or growth roles
  • Experience onboarding or enrolling users into programs or platforms
  • Familiarity with CRMs, power dialers, or patient management systems

*Note: This is a 1099 contractor position
